140mm RST Mid/Bass Driver

A single 140mm mid/bass unit handles the lower and middle frequencies.

The driver uses Monitor Audio's RST dimpled cone geometry, which increases rigidity across the cone surface while allowing the driver to remain relatively lightweight.

This combination is particularly useful in a compact speaker where the same driver has to reproduce both bass and a substantial portion of the midrange before handing over to the tweeter.

25mm Gold C-CAM Tweeter

High frequencies are reproduced by Monitor Audio's 25mm Gold C-CAM dome tweeter.

The two drivers cross over at 3kHz, giving the A10 a conventional two-way architecture despite its unusually compact enclosure.

Monitor Audio specifies an overall frequency response of 60Hz to 35kHz.

Rigid Die-Cast Aluminium Cabinet

Rather than using a conventional MDF enclosure, the Apex A10 is housed in a rigid die-cast aluminium cabinet.

The enclosure measures just 250mm high, 140mm wide and 140mm deep before its mounting arrangement is added.

Aluminium allows Monitor Audio to create a compact, curved enclosure with considerable structural rigidity while maintaining the clean visual appearance that defines the Apex range.

Central Through-Bolt Construction

The Apex drivers are secured through the enclosure using a central through-bolt arrangement.

Rather than relying solely on multiple visible fixings around the front of the drive unit, the through-bolt also acts as an internal cabinet brace, tying the front and rear of the enclosure together and helping control unwanted cabinet resonance.

It also contributes to the particularly clean appearance of the front baffle.

Front-Firing HiVe II Port

The A10 uses a bass-reflex enclosure with Monitor Audio's HiVe II port system.

The port exits through the front of the cabinet, which gives the A10 greater flexibility when it needs to be installed near a wall than a conventional rear-ported design.

Placement still influences bass response, so final positioning should be adjusted to suit the room and whether the A10 is being used for stereo or home cinema.

Wall Bracket Supplied

Monitor Audio supplies the A10 with a dedicated metal wall bracket.

Once installed, the speaker can be angled to help aim it towards the listening position, which is particularly useful when the A10 is used as a surround speaker or mounted above or below normal seated ear height.

Dedicated Apex Floor Stands

For a more traditional freestanding installation, Monitor Audio offers a dedicated Apex stand specifically designed for the A10.

The die-cast aluminium stand is internally wired, allowing the A10 to locate onto the stand without a visible speaker cable running all the way up the outside of the support.

The dedicated floor stands are sold separately as a pair.

Magnetic Grille

The front grille attaches magnetically, avoiding visible grille pegs or mounting holes when the A10 is used with its drivers exposed.

This allows the speaker to maintain its clean appearance whether the grille is fitted or removed.

Amplifier Matching

The Apex A10 has a nominal impedance of 8 ohms and a sensitivity of 87dB.

Monitor Audio recommends amplifier power between 25 and 100 watts, while the speaker itself is rated for 100W RMS power handling.

Those figures make it compatible with a broad selection of conventional integrated amplifiers and AV receivers, but the quality and capability of the amplifier still matters, particularly when several A10 speakers are being driven simultaneously in a home cinema system.
